Single-strand DNA (ssDNA) refers to a DNA molecule that is composed of a single chain of nucleotides, rather than the typical double-stranded helix. There are several synonyms for the term ssDNA, including unpaired DNA, non-duplex DNA, and non-hybridizing DNA. Other related terms include non-complementary DNA and non-annealed DNA. Single-strand DNA can be found in various biological processes, such as replication, transcription, and repair. It is also used in scientific research as a tool for gene editing, gene expression analysis, and PCR amplification.
